奉賢區(qū)西門子1200/1500 PLC課程學(xué)習(xí)

來(lái)源: 發(fā)布時(shí)間:2024-12-26

定位控制是指通過(guò)控制執(zhí)行機(jī)構(gòu)(如伺服電機(jī)、步進(jìn)電機(jī)等)的運(yùn)動(dòng),使被控對(duì)象按照預(yù)定的軌跡和速度到達(dá)指定位置的過(guò)程。在三菱PLC中,定位控制通常涉及以下幾個(gè)關(guān)鍵要素:位置移動(dòng)速度:即脈沖頻率,表示每秒發(fā)送多少個(gè)脈沖,用于控制執(zhí)行機(jī)構(gòu)的運(yùn)動(dòng)速度。位置移動(dòng)距離:即脈沖數(shù)量,表示脈沖數(shù)量對(duì)應(yīng)滑臺(tái)的距離,用于確定執(zhí)行機(jī)構(gòu)的移動(dòng)距離。位置移動(dòng)方向:通過(guò)方向輸出或雙向脈沖來(lái)控制執(zhí)行機(jī)構(gòu)的前進(jìn)或后退。二、定位控制指令三菱PLC提供了多種定位控制指令,包括原點(diǎn)回歸指令、相對(duì)定位指令、**定位指令等。以下是對(duì)這些指令的詳細(xì)介紹:原點(diǎn)回歸指令(ZRN/DSZR)功能:使執(zhí)行機(jī)構(gòu)在斷電后重新上電時(shí),能夠自動(dòng)回到設(shè)定的原點(diǎn)位置。這對(duì)于保持設(shè)備狀態(tài)的一致性和準(zhǔn)確性至關(guān)重要。高速輸入。西門子1200PLC帶有多大6個(gè)高數(shù)計(jì)數(shù)器,其中3個(gè)輸入為100KHZ,3個(gè)輸入為30KHZ,用于計(jì)數(shù)和測(cè)量。奉賢區(qū)西門子1200/1500 PLC課程學(xué)習(xí)

課程

在使用S7-1200 PLC進(jìn)行TCP通訊時(shí),需要進(jìn)行以下配置和調(diào)試步驟:編寫程序:在TIA Portal(TIA博圖)軟件中編寫TCP通訊的相關(guān)程序,以實(shí)現(xiàn)數(shù)據(jù)的收發(fā)功能。在編寫程序時(shí),需要考慮到數(shù)據(jù)的傳輸速率、數(shù)據(jù)的格式和數(shù)據(jù)的安全性等因素。設(shè)置參數(shù):使用TIA Portal軟件對(duì)S7-1200 PLC進(jìn)行配置,設(shè)置PLC的IP地址、端口號(hào)等參數(shù)。同時(shí),還需要對(duì)通信的安全性進(jìn)行設(shè)置,以保護(hù)數(shù)據(jù)的機(jī)密性和完整性。調(diào)試與測(cè)試:在完成配置后,進(jìn)行調(diào)試與測(cè)試工作??梢允褂肨CP調(diào)試助手等工具進(jìn)行連接測(cè)試和數(shù)據(jù)傳輸測(cè)試,確保PLC與**設(shè)備之間的通信能夠正常進(jìn)行。上海西門子PLC課程培訓(xùn)機(jī)構(gòu)使用“初始計(jì)數(shù)方向”下拉列表,可選增計(jì)數(shù)、減計(jì)數(shù)。

奉賢區(qū)西門子1200/1500 PLC課程學(xué)習(xí),課程

DEMOV指令的應(yīng)用DEMOV指令用于浮點(diǎn)數(shù)據(jù)的傳送。在需要處理浮點(diǎn)數(shù)據(jù)時(shí),可以使用DEMOV指令將源地址中的浮點(diǎn)數(shù)傳送到目標(biāo)地址中。例如,將浮點(diǎn)數(shù)寄存器DE0中的數(shù)據(jù)傳送到DE10中,可以使用指令“DEMOVDE0DE10”。BMOV指令的應(yīng)用BMOV指令用于塊數(shù)據(jù)的傳送。它可以將一段連續(xù)的數(shù)據(jù)(塊)從源地址傳送到目標(biāo)地址中。例如,將D10到D12中的數(shù)據(jù)(共3個(gè)16位數(shù)據(jù))傳送到D20到D22中,可以使用指令“BMOVD10D203”,其中“3”表示傳送的數(shù)據(jù)塊長(zhǎng)度為3個(gè)16位數(shù)據(jù)。FMOV指令的應(yīng)用FMOV指令用于數(shù)據(jù)的填充或復(fù)制。它可以將源地址中的數(shù)據(jù)復(fù)制到目標(biāo)地址中的一段連續(xù)區(qū)域中,或者將某個(gè)固定值填充到目標(biāo)地址中的一段連續(xù)區(qū)域中。例如,將數(shù)值5填充到D10到D19這10個(gè)寄存器中,可以使用指令“FMOVK5D1010”,其中“K5”表示要填充的數(shù)值,“D10”表示目標(biāo)地址的起始寄存器,“10”表示要填充的寄存器數(shù)量。

比較指令的應(yīng)用場(chǎng)景溫度控制:在溫度控制系統(tǒng)中,可以使用比較指令來(lái)判斷當(dāng)前溫度是否達(dá)到設(shè)定值,從而控制加熱或冷卻設(shè)備的運(yùn)行。壓力監(jiān)測(cè):在壓力監(jiān)測(cè)系統(tǒng)中,可以使用比較指令來(lái)判斷當(dāng)前壓力是否超過(guò)或低于設(shè)定范圍,從而觸發(fā)報(bào)警或采取其他措施。液位控制:在液位控制系統(tǒng)中,可以使用比較指令來(lái)判斷當(dāng)前液位是否達(dá)到設(shè)定高度或低度,從而控制液位的升降。計(jì)數(shù)控制:在計(jì)數(shù)控制系統(tǒng)中,可以使用比較指令來(lái)判斷計(jì)數(shù)器的當(dāng)前值是否達(dá)到設(shè)定值,從而控制設(shè)備的運(yùn)行或停止。三、比較指令的編程方法在西門子S7-1200 PLC中,比較指令的編程方法相對(duì)簡(jiǎn)單。以下是一個(gè)基本的編程步驟:選擇比較指令:在編程軟件中找到比較指令,并選擇所需的比較類型(如等于、大于等)。設(shè)置操作數(shù):為比較指令設(shè)置兩個(gè)操作數(shù),這些操作數(shù)可以是變量、常數(shù)或表達(dá)式。確保兩個(gè)操作數(shù)的數(shù)據(jù)類型一致。配置輸出:根據(jù)比較結(jié)果配置輸出信號(hào),當(dāng)滿足比較條件時(shí)輸出一個(gè)信號(hào)狀態(tài)(通常為1),否則輸出另一個(gè)信號(hào)狀態(tài)(通常為0)。掃描速度是指PLC執(zhí)行程序的速度。

奉賢區(qū)西門子1200/1500 PLC課程學(xué)習(xí),課程

輸入類型:PLC的輸入點(diǎn)用于接收現(xiàn)場(chǎng)傳感器輸入的電平信號(hào)。根據(jù)傳感器類型(NPN或PNP)選擇相應(yīng)的PLC輸入模塊。注意輸入端是以低電平有效還是高電平有效。輸出類型:PLC的輸出點(diǎn)用于根據(jù)內(nèi)部控制信號(hào)驅(qū)動(dòng)外部負(fù)載。根據(jù)負(fù)載類型和特性選擇繼電器輸出型或晶體管輸出型PLC。繼電器輸出型PLC適用于大電流或高壓負(fù)載,具有負(fù)載能力強(qiáng)、隔離作用好的特點(diǎn)。晶體管輸出型PLC適用于需要高速脈沖輸出的場(chǎng)合,如控制步進(jìn)電機(jī)或伺服電機(jī),具有速度快、響應(yīng)時(shí)間短的特點(diǎn)。四、考慮擴(kuò)展和通信需求擴(kuò)展能力:選擇具有良好擴(kuò)展能力的PLC,包括輸入輸出口的擴(kuò)展、信號(hào)模塊的擴(kuò)展以及模擬量模塊的擴(kuò)展等。考慮未來(lái)可能的系統(tǒng)升級(jí)或擴(kuò)展需求,確保所選PLC能夠滿足未來(lái)發(fā)展的需要。通信接口:根據(jù)系統(tǒng)需求選擇合適的通信接口,如以太網(wǎng)、Modbus、Profibus等。確保PLC能夠與其他設(shè)備進(jìn)行可靠的數(shù)據(jù)交換,以實(shí)現(xiàn)自動(dòng)化控制系統(tǒng)的集成和互聯(lián)。五、選擇品牌和型號(hào)品牌選擇:考慮品牌聲譽(yù)、市場(chǎng)份額、服務(wù)水平和技術(shù)支持等因素。選擇具有可靠品質(zhì)、良好售后服務(wù)和技術(shù)支持的PLC品牌。型號(hào)選擇:根據(jù)控制需求、輸入輸出點(diǎn)數(shù)、擴(kuò)展能力和通信接口等因素選擇合適的PLC型號(hào)。減計(jì)數(shù)器(CTD):當(dāng)參數(shù)CD的值從0變?yōu)?時(shí),CTD 計(jì)數(shù)器會(huì)使計(jì)數(shù)值減1.浦東新區(qū)電工課程實(shí)訓(xùn)基地

輸出接口電路由多路選擇開(kāi)關(guān)模塊、信號(hào)鎖存器、電隔離電路。模塊狀態(tài)顯示、輸出電瓶電路和接線端子組成。奉賢區(qū)西門子1200/1500 PLC課程學(xué)習(xí)

西門子S7-1200是一種小型可編程邏輯控制器(PLC),具有較低的成本和較小的體積,適用于小型自動(dòng)化控制系統(tǒng)。其TCP通訊功能塊能夠?qū)崿F(xiàn)與**設(shè)備的數(shù)據(jù)交互,具體功能包括:數(shù)據(jù)收發(fā):通過(guò)TCP協(xié)議,S7-1200 PLC可以與其他設(shè)備進(jìn)行數(shù)據(jù)的發(fā)送和接收,實(shí)現(xiàn)信息的交互。配置靈活:用戶可以根據(jù)實(shí)際需求,通過(guò)編寫程序和軟件進(jìn)行配置,設(shè)置PLC的IP地址、端口號(hào)等參數(shù),以確保與**設(shè)備之間的通信能夠正常進(jìn)行。安全性高:在配置過(guò)程中,用戶可以對(duì)通信的安全性進(jìn)行設(shè)置,以保護(hù)數(shù)據(jù)的機(jī)密性和完整性。奉賢區(qū)西門子1200/1500 PLC課程學(xué)習(xí)

標(biāo)簽: 培訓(xùn) 課程